About The Position

UNICEF is seeking an Events Coordinator Consultant to lead end-to-end event planning and execution for its 80th-anniversary campaign. This role involves conceptualizing, planning, and executing multiple events, including a high-profile event in the UN ECOSOC chamber with member states and children, an evening event at UNICEF House with private sector partners, celebrities, and artists, and an exhibition in the Danny Kaye Hall. The consultant will also be responsible for sharing event formats with Country Offices for replication, managing logistical aspects, liaising with UN security and protocol, troubleshooting virtual event technologies, developing success metrics, conducting post-event analyses, and supporting budget tracking.
